Content : 

5 key themes :

  1. Java, Java EE and Architectures : track for traditional Java, Java EE and Java SE, libraries, tools and architecture.
  2. Web and Cloud : a track for  HTML5, CSS3, Javasript, GWT, Web architecture, Cloud Computing, App Engine, Grid, etc.
  3. Mobile : Android, Java ME, Web Mobile
  4. Other Languages on the JVM than Java : a track for Groovy, Scala, Clojure etc...
  5. Companies, Tools, Software development methods and Technics : Agile, Domain Driven Development, NetBeans, GlassFish, Communities and User Groups etc.

70% French and 30% English delivered by an international team of speakers.

NVIDIA Introduces OmniVinci, a Research-Only LLM for Cross-Modal Understanding

NVIDIA has introduced OmniVinci, a large language model designed to understand and reason across multiple input types — including text, vision, audio, and even robotics data. The project, developed by NVIDIA Research, aims to push machine intelligence closer to human-like perception by unifying how models interpret the world across different sensory streams.

Groupe SNCF Modernizes Infrastructure with Talos OS and Kubernetes

Groupe SNCF, a major railway operator, has successfully migrated from traditional VM-based Kubernetes deployments to a cloud-native platform built on Talos OS and OpenStack, addressing significant operational challenges while navigating complex organizational change. After his talk at TalosCon 2025, InfoQ interviewed Thomas Comtet, Senior Staff Engineer, about this migration
